#include "address_multirange.hpp"
#include <algorithm>
#include <cstdint>
#include <string>
#include <utility>
namespace omnitrace
{
namespace binary
{
address_multirange&
address_multirange::operator+=(std::pair<coarse, uintptr_t>&& _v)
{
coarse_range = address_range{ std::min(coarse_range.low, _v.second),
std::max(coarse_range.high, _v.second) };
return *this;
}
address_multirange&
address_multirange::operator+=(std::pair<coarse, address_range>&& _v)
{
coarse_range = address_range{ std::min(coarse_range.low, _v.second.low),
std::max(coarse_range.high, _v.second.high) };
return *this;
}
address_multirange&
address_multirange::operator+=(uintptr_t _v)
{
*this += std::make_pair(coarse{}, _v);
// for(auto&& itr : m_fine_ranges)
// if(itr.contains(_v)) return *this;
m_fine_ranges.emplace(address_range{ _v });
return *this;
}
address_multirange&
address_multirange::operator+=(address_range _v)
{
*this += std::make_pair(coarse{}, _v);
// for(auto&& itr : m_fine_ranges)
// if(itr.contains(_v)) return *this;
m_fine_ranges.emplace(_v);
return *this;
}
} // namespace binary
} // namespace omnitrace
